Around 60% of people are unsure where they stand: on one hand, they view green consumption and sustainable behavior as important; on the other, they associate these with buzzkills like rationality, sacrifice, or higher costs. This group represents the 60% potential for companies — mainstream consumers often overlooked in the ideological battles between Eco-Fans and Eco-Grouches. Yet it’s precisely this group that needs to be inspired to embrace green consumption. They offer enormous potential — not just for the environment, but also for revenue growth! This book explores how the 60% think and act. Understanding this group is key to unlocking their potential and is essential for marketing professionals, sustainability teams, green start-ups, and companies undergoing transformation. With the five CMO jobs, Gollnhofer and Pechmann show how marketing can become part of the solution — and how to win over mainstream consumers for sustainable consumption. This book provides insight into: • Why the majority of people — the so-called 60% potential — struggle with sustainable consumption, • Seven key customer insights to better understand this group, • How the 60% differ from Eco-Fans, • How companies and start-ups can escape the Eco-Trap, • The five essential CMO jobs needed to unlock the 60% potential and align sustainability with business success.
